The agent finds setters on a class whose values should only be set at construction; every late-mutation site is using setters for one-shot assignment.
Construction is the only path to setting these fields; the agent reasons about the object as immutable-after-construction.
Before the refactoring
class Person {setName(n) { this._name = n; }}
After the refactoring
class Person {constructor(name) { this._name = name; }name() { return this._name; }}
Late mutations break the agent's reasoning about invariants between operations; the agent must trace every setter call to verify timing assumptions.
Removing a setter forces every legitimate update through a more meaningful method; the agent must verify each setter call has a domain action that justifies replacing it.
The agent reasons about the class as immutable-after-construction; bugs from late mutation vanish; the API expresses what users can actually do.
Removing setters that meaningfully encoded a domain state change — like markPaid() coordinating paidAt+status — without replacing them with the equivalent domain method strips the semantic anchor.
